CentOS crontab命令及CentOS crontab配置

2023年 8月 11日 40.0k 0

CentOS crontab命令及CentOS crontab配置 (图片来源网络,侵删)

  • 本文目录导读:
  • 前言
  • 什么是Crontab命令?
  • Crontab命令的常用选项
  • 编辑用户的crontab文件
  • 查看用户的crontab文件
  • 删除用户的crontab文件
  • 配置Crontab任务
  • 为您分享
  • 前言

    在CentOS操作系统中,crontab是一个非常有用的命令,它允许用户在预定的时间自动执行特定的任务。无论是系统管理还是开发人员,了解和掌握crontab命令和配置对于有效地管理和自动化任务至关重要。本文将详细介绍CentOS crontab命令及其配置方法。

    什么是Crontab命令?

    Crontab是一个在Linux和类Unix操作系统中用于定期执行任务的命令。它允许用户根据自己的需求创建和管理任务的计划。这些任务可以是系统级的也可以是用户级的。Crontab命令的基本语法如下:

    CentOS crontab命令及CentOS crontab配置 (图片来源网络,侵删)

    ```bash

    crontab [options]

    CentOS crontab命令及CentOS crontab配置 (图片来源网络,侵删)

    ```

    Crontab命令的常用选项

    下面是一些常用的crontab命令选项:

    - `-e`:编辑用户的crontab文件。

    - `-l`:显示用户的crontab文件内容。

    - `-r`:删除用户的crontab文件。

    - `-u`:指定要操作的用户。

    - `-i`:在删除用户的crontab文件时进行确认提示。

    编辑用户的crontab文件

    要编辑用户的crontab文件,可以使用以下命令:

    crontab -e

    这将打开一个文本编辑器,显示用户的crontab文件。在文件中,每一行代表一个任务的计划。每一行的格式如下:

    * * * * * command

    这个格式包含了5个时间字段和一个要执行的命令。每个时间字段表示一个时间单位,分别是分钟、小时、日期、月份和星期。一个星号(*)表示匹配所有可能的值。如果我们想要每天的上午10点运行一个命令,我们可以使用以下计划:

    0 10 * * * command

    在编辑器中,您可以添加、修改或删除任务的计划。完成编辑后,保存文件并退出编辑器。

    查看用户的crontab文件

    要查看用户的crontab文件,可以使用以下命令:

    crontab -l

    这将显示用户的crontab文件的内容。

    删除用户的crontab文件

    要删除用户的crontab文件,可以使用以下命令:

    crontab -r

    这将删除用户的crontab文件,并且不会有任何提示。

    配置Crontab任务

    除了使用crontab命令外,还可以直接编辑crontab文件来配置任务。crontab文件存储在`/var/spool/cron`目录中,每个用户都有一个以其用户名命名的文件。可以使用以下命令直接编辑文件:

    sudo vi /var/spool/cron/username

    在文件中,每一行代表一个任务的计划,格式与使用crontab命令相同。完成编辑后,保存文件即可生效。

    为您分享

    在CentOS中,crontab命令是一种强大的工具,可以帮助您自动化任务的执行。通过了解和掌握crontab命令及其配置方法,您可以更加高效地管理和运行定期任务。希望本文对您有所帮助。

    相关文章

    服务器端口转发,带你了解服务器端口转发
    服务器开放端口,服务器开放端口的步骤
    产品推荐:7月受欢迎AI容器镜像来了,有Qwen系列大模型镜像
    如何使用 WinGet 下载 Microsoft Store 应用
    百度搜索:蓝易云 – 熟悉ubuntu apt-get命令详解
    百度搜索:蓝易云 – 域名解析成功但ping不通解决方案

    发布评论